Bison Lead FCS in Sending Players to the NFL

12 FORMER BISON ARE ROSTERED IN THE NFL AFTER THIS WEEK'S ROSTER CUTS.

FARGO, N.D. (KVRR) — After this week’s roster cuts and waiver period, the NDSU Bison lead all FCS teams in NFL players.
